使用 ITK 與 OpenVDB 將影像轉為 VDB 格式教學與範例

介紹如何使用 ITK 與 OpenVDB 將三維立體影像轉換為 VDB 格式。 ITK 與 OpenVDB 若要將一般的三維立體影像(volume image)轉換為 VDB 格式,可以使用 ITK 函式庫讀取各種三維立體影像,然後再使用 OpenVDB 函式庫轉為 VDB 的檔案格式,以下是基本的實作程式碼。 ...

June 5, 2020 · G. T. Wang

ITK 影像處理 C++ 程式 Hello World 編譯教學與範例

介紹如何在 Ubuntu Linux 中建立 ITK 應用程式開發環境,撰寫 ITK 的 hello world 程式。 開發環境 若要開發基本的 ITK C++ 應用程式,除了安裝 ITK 函式庫之外,還要安裝好 CMake 編譯工具。在 Ubuntu Linux 中,可以使用 apt 安裝: ...

June 3, 2020 · G. T. Wang

OpenVDB 函式庫自行編譯、安裝、使用教學與範例

介紹如何從原始碼自行編譯安裝 OpenVDB 函式庫,並編譯一個 hello world 程式。 OpenVDB 是一套開放原始碼的 C++ 函式庫,提供高效能的三維立體資料(volumetric data)儲存結構與處理工具,以下是 OpenVDB 函式庫的安裝、使用教學與範例。 ...

May 21, 2020 · G. T. Wang

Linux 編譯 C/C++ 語言 HDF5 程式教學與範例

介紹如何在 Linux 系統上開發與編譯 C/C++ 語言的 HDF5 程式。 基本 HDF5 開發環境 若要在 Ubuntu Linux 環境中以 HDF5 函式庫開發 C 或 C++ 的應用程式,除了安裝 gcc 編譯器之外,還要安裝 HDF5 的函式庫與編譯工具套件,這兩個可以使用 apt 來安裝: ...

March 27, 2020 · G. T. Wang

Windows 10 使用 Visual Studio 2019 編譯 ITK 應用程式教學與範例

介紹如何在 Windows 10 中使用微軟的 Visual Studio 2019 編譯 ITK 的應用程式。 ITK(Insight Toolkit)是一套 C++ 影像分析處理函式庫,其編譯與安裝的方式跟 VTK 相當類似,以下是編譯、安裝 ITK 函式庫,以及編譯 ITK 應用程式的步驟。 ...

March 19, 2020 · G. T. Wang